What is the length of the Bituminous lane recently laid
by NHAI in 105 hours and 33 minutes to enter the Guinness world record?Solution
The National Highway Authority of India has entered the Guinness World Records for the longest continuously laid bituminous lane of 75 km in 105 hours and 33 minutes on the National Highway between Amravati and Akola districts in Maharashtra. The total length of the 75 km of single lane continuous bituminous concrete road is equivalent to 37.5 km of a two-lane paved shoulder road and the work started on June 3 and was completed on June 7. The previous Guinness World Record for the longest continuously laid bituminous was for building 25.275 km of road that was achieved in Doha, Qatar, in February 2019 and that task was completed in 10 days.
